NOTIFICATION OF REVISED NOTICE OF 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ING
Shareholders are referred to the announcement released on SENS on 28 August 2026 regarding the availability of
the consolidated financial statements, integrated annual report and notice of annual general meeting, and are
advised that, since the publication thereof:
- Mr David Cunningham King (Mr King) has been appointed as Non-Executive Chairperson of the Board, as
announced on SENS on 2 September 2026. Mr King’s appointment will be submitted to shareholders for
confirmation at the annual general meeting of the Company (“AGM”) to be held at 10:00 on Thursday,
15 October 2026 via electronic communication; and
- the Board has resolved to seek shareholder approval for the payment of fees to the Company’s Non-Executive
Directors for their services as directors, in terms of sections 66(8) and 66(9) of the Companies Act, 2008 (Act
71 of 2008), as amended.
For purposes of obtaining the abovementioned approvals, shareholders are advised that a revised Notice of AGM
(“Revised Notice of AGM”), together with a revised Form of Proxy, has been made available on the Company’s
website at https://www.sebataholdings.com/investor-relations/.
Save for the inclusion of the additional resolutions referred to above, the details relating to the AGM remain
unchanged.
